Notice options. 6.3.1 Employees who receive a surplus status notice have a minimum period of thirty (30) days to consider the options below before making a decision. 6.3.2 The employee must present their choice in writing; note that once an option has been chosen, it cannot be altered. 6.3.3 The options are: (a) during the notice period, the employee remains on the payroll and occupies a position similar to his former position, based on the operational requirements of the NFB; or (b) during the notice period, the employee remains on the payroll but is not required to report for work. She continues to receive her salary and benefits; or
